After setting the White House bar Limerick on fire with two sensational readings, the ‘First Wednesday Series’ is BACK and more thrilling than ever. Mark your calendars for Wednesday October 4th at 7:30 PM, because it’s going to be a night to remember.

Get ready to be swept away by the astounding talents of Zach Leahy, a dynamic playwright and poet hailing from the vibrant city of Limerick. Zach is no stranger to success, having graduated from the University of Limerick with a Bachelor of Arts in English and History in 2019, followed by a Masters in History in 2021. His latest triumph was the mesmerising play “With Love, For My Two Daughters,” which played to a SOLD-OUT audience at the Belltable in December 2022, as part of the Weird Gravy Showcase.
